Professor Gbolahan Elias, Partner, G Elias & Co.

Gbolahan Elias is a partner in G. Elias & Co., one of Nigeria’s leading business law firms. His oil-and-gas sector work includes advising on (a) an investment in and divestment from OML 25, (b) an NNPC-Chevron US$1.2bn “gas-for-power” project financing, (c) the merger that created AOS Orwell, a leading oilfield service company, (d) longstanding cause célèbre arbitration over an oil tanker charter party for Lutin Investment Ltd. against the NNPC and (e) two large re-financings of downstream petroleum receivables (US$3bn).

He read law at Magdalen and Merton Colleges, Oxford, and has a doctorate from Oxford University.  He was called to the New York Bar in 1990.  He was an associate at Cravath, Swaine & Moore, a leading Wall Street law firm, and has been a Senior Advocate of Nigeria (QC– equivalent) since 2005. He has been teaching petroleum law at Babcock University as a Visiting Professor.
